Output fd15ff7fb37013244adb46638e18e13a57845087f63fe5e4f264b39eb497518f:71

value
799067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c50888d7bd14d4317f928c4e62adb8e35bcd5d4 OP_EQUAL
address
3Mmw4JgwB3qQ9FyjWEQaefbddHgTndnoZt
transaction
fd15ff7fb37013244adb46638e18e13a57845087f63fe5e4f264b39eb497518f
confirmations
279887
spent
true